What TPO Roof Replacement Services Do TPO Roofing Contractor Provide In Yuma, Arizona?

TPO roofing services for replacement start with end-of-life confirmation and moisture verification, then move through tear-off planning, wet insulation removal, deck prep, insulation/cover board build-up, membrane install, heat-welded seam QA, flashing/drainage rebuild, and documented closeout for warranty and long-term performance.

  • TPO Roof Replacement Assessment: Membrane age, seam fatigue, attachment failure, wet insulation verification, core sampling where required
  • TPO System Tear-Off Planning: Scope of removal, deck condition review, disposal strategy, phased work sequencing for occupancy
  • Wet Insulation and Substrate Removal: Remove saturated insulation and compromised cover boards to prevent trapped moisture and loss of R-value
  • Roof Deck Preparation and Repair: Fastener pull-out checks, deck patching, substrate leveling, and securement corrections before install
  • New Insulation and Cover Board Installation: R-value build-up, tapered design where needed, cover board for impact resistance and weld stability
  • TPO Membrane Installation: Mechanically fastened or fully adhered installation aligned to wind zone and building use requirements
  • Heat-Welded Seam Programming: Field seam layout, weld testing, and continuity checks to ensure monolithic watertight joints
  • Replacement Flashing and Edge Detailing: Curbs, pipe boots, parapets, term bars, edge metal interfaces, and transition detailing
  • Drainage and Penetration Rebuild: Drains, scuppers, sumps, and penetration interfaces rebuilt to eliminate ponding-driven failure paths
  • Replacement Closeout and Warranty Documentation: As-built photo set, weld test records, punch list completion, and maintenance guidance for service life protection

A TPO Roofing Contractor finalizes replacement scope based on wet insulation extent, deck condition, wind-zone securement requirements, drainage design, and detailing complexity; installation method, insulation strategy, and edge/penetration rebuild are selected to prevent recurrence of the original failure modes.

Is TPO Roof Replacement more energy efficient than modified bitumen in Yuma, Arizona?

Yes. TPO Roof Replacement offers superior energy efficiency compared to modified bitumen, especially under Yuma's intense sunlight and high temperatures. TPO's reflective surface helps to mitigate heat absorption, thereby lowering interior cooling demands. In contrast, modified bitumen absorbs more heat, potentially leading to higher cooling costs.

How Much Does TPO Roof Replacement Cost in Yuma, Arizona?

TPO roof replacement cost in Yuma, Arizona is primarily determined by roof size, tear-off scope, insulation requirements, attachment method, detailing complexity, and drainage work. Most pricing is set per square foot after an on-site inspection confirms membrane condition, wet insulation presence, deck condition, and the number of penetrations, edges, and drains that must be rebuilt.

  • TPO Tear-Off Scope: Full tear-off vs recover, number of layers, and disposal requirements drive labor and logistics.
  • Wet Insulation and Deck Condition: Saturated insulation removal and deck repairs increase replacement scope and material volume.
  • Insulation Build-Up and R-Value: Insulation thickness, cover board inclusion, and tapered systems change material cost and install time.
  • Attachment Method: Mechanically fastened vs fully adhered systems affect labor, fastening density, and wind-zone securement.
  • Flashing and Edge Detailing: Curbs, pipe boots, parapets, term bars, and edge metal interfaces add complexity and critical watertight work.
  • Drainage Rebuild: Drains, scuppers, sumps, and ponding corrections affect both detailing scope and long-term performance.
  • Roof Access and Occupancy Constraints: Height, staging, crane needs, and phased work sequencing can increase replacement cost.

The fastest way to get an accurate number is a roof inspection that confirms membrane failure mode, moisture intrusion, insulation saturation, attachment limitations, and detailing requirements for a full system rebuild.

Why this works on TPO replacement systems

System-level cause and effect:

  1. Wet insulation removal → restores thermal performance → trapped moisture does not degrade the new system
  2. Tapered drainage design → reduces ponding duration → standing water does not accelerate seam and detail stress
  3. Correct attachment strategy → resists uplift and movement → membrane does not shift or fatigue under wind load
  4. Heat-welded seam continuity → maintains monolithic joints → thermal cycling does not separate seams into leak paths
  5. Rebuilt flashing and edge detailing → seals terminations and penetrations → water does not enter at interfaces
